- Foundation crack repair - needed when visible cracks or shifting indicate potential structural issues in homes or buildings.
- Drainage system installation - essential when property drainage is poor, causing water to pool near the foundation.
- Waterproofing services - required when basement or crawl space moisture problems suggest leaks or water intrusion.
- Slope correction and grading - advised when landscape grading directs water toward the foundation instead of away.
- Leak detection and repair - necessary when signs of water ingress appear around foundation walls or floors.
Foundation leak prevention services focus on safeguarding a property's foundation from water intrusion that can cause long-term damage. These services typically involve assessing the property's current drainage systems, inspecting the foundation for vulnerabilities, and installing specialized barriers or drainage solutions to redirect water away from the structure. By addressing potential entry points early, homeowners can reduce the risk of water seeping into the basement or crawl space, which can lead to issues like mold growth, wood rot, and structural weakening over time.
This type of service helps resolve common problems associated with water intrusion, such as basement flooding, damp or moldy walls, and foundation cracks caused by water pressure. Excess moisture around the foundation can also attract pests and contribute to overall property deterioration. Foundation leak prevention is especially valuable in are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or drainage, where water tends to collect near the property’s base. By proactively implementing these measures, homeowners can protect their investment and maintain a dry, stable living environment.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Leak Prevention proj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Conyers,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or leak prevention work gener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and property size.
Moderate Projects - more extensive leak prevention measures, such as sealing larger foundation cracks or installing drainage systems, can c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homes experiencing ongoing issues.
Full Foundation Waterproofing - comprehensive waterproofing services usually range from $4,000 to $8,000, with larger or more complex properties potentially reaching higher costs. Many local contractors handle projects within this range.
Complete Foundation Replacement - in rare cases requiring full foundation replacement, costs can exceed $10,000 and may reach $20,000 or more. Such extensive projects are less frequent but handled by specialized service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of a leaking foundation?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, damp or musty basement areas, and uneven flooring that may indicate water intrusion or foundation movement.
How can foundation leak prevention services help protect a home? These services typically involve sealing cracks, installing waterproof barriers, and improving drainage systems to prevent water from seeping into the foundation.
What types of foundation leak prevention methods are available? Local contractors may use techniques such as exterior waterproofing, interior sealants, sump pump installation, and drainage improvements to prevent leaks.
Are foundation leak prevention services suitable for all types of homes? Many services are adaptable to different foundation types, including basements, crawl spaces, and slab foundations, depending on the specific needs of the property.
